is EMC 7.5 an upgrade over EMC 7 or is it a totally new program? I continually check for updates, but it tells me that there are none avaliable. Whats the deal?

 

I believe that back when EMC 7.5 came out, there was an actual upgrade, that would upgrade the Retail version of EMC 7, but you had to have EMC 7 on your computer, for it to work.

 

The upgrade was offered at a lower cost than buying the new suite. It is doubtful that the possibility to get that upgrade exists now.

 

Go with Sisterscape's suggestion.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

EMC 7 was the last program put out by the company then called Roxio, which had bought the name and software for Napster, and now is Napster.

 

Before renaming themselves, they sold the name and softwae for Roxio to Sonic, which re-bundled it with several of their own programs and released it as EMC 7.5

 

So yes, it is an upGRADE.

What about your computer System Performance Settings? It's under Start\ Performance(Control Panel)\ System\ Advanced\ Performance\ Settings\ Data Execution Protection.

 

Windows says that by default it's set to Essential Windows services only, but a Windows update changed mine and stopped some programs from launching.

 

I know you've uninstalled and reinstalled, but have you also tried an Add Remove Programs\ Change\REPAIR?
